    CHEF Recipe/Menu planning software

    I'm looking for a recipe management software. IF you use a program please post here the pluses/minuses of your program.

    Especially interested in:
    MAC compatible - but I can run a Windows based one as well
    menu planning option
    shopping lists
    recipe portion editing
    printing for recipe cards, cookbooks etc.
    ability to add my own recipes
    ability to add photos

    I've searched online and have a few that I'm interested in, but curious to see what y'all are using and how you like it.

    oh you all did it now, dang it, I'm buying one ....

    I did a google and found a site that shows comparisons on a bunch of them.

    Living Cookbook 2010 - TopTenREVIEWS

    assuming I can include that link...

    I'm buying the Living Cookbook, second on the list....I liked the features, price is ok, higher than many, but willing to spend for what looks like something I will use a lot of. I think my only wish was that there was a way to download it lol. I'm buying thru amazon with free super saving shipping, so will be a while before I get it.

    and yeah, just spent a good bit of time reading reviews.

    I had master cook, but never got into using it, and its a really old version that my computer said, 'you got to be kidding, you cant' install ancient software' soooo, it hit the trash can.

    this does not have a mac version, but it does cover win7, and lower.

    hope this helps.

    ok, I have my Living Cookbook installed, messed around with it a tad last night, but still needed to finish getting stuff in the freezer, so did the last of that today (other than spaghetti sauce cooling as I type)

    This thing from what I can see, will do just about anything you want it to do, except cook for you.

    I went through looking at all the options possible, and just based on those, I'd say this is going to end up being my favorite tool in the house lol.

    there's a set of 15 tutorials that run you thru the system, will do those tonight.

    It could be more complicated than most people will want though, so far that is the only possible drawback I see it having. For me, that's not a problem, I need something that will do it all.

    I'll let you know after I play a few days with it! So far, glad I ordered it!
